Understanding the Basics of Air Conditioning Systems
Air conditioning units come in different types and sizes, but they all have a few things in common. They use refrigerants to cool the air and have components like compressors, evaporators, and condensers. When one of these parts fails, it can lead to a breakdown.

Signs Your AC Might Be Failing
- Weak Airflow: If the air coming out is weak, it may be time for a check-up.
- Increased Energy Bills: A sudden spike can indicate inefficiencies.
- Strange Noises: Sounds like banging or hissing should not be ignored.
- Unpleasant Odors: Musty smells could mean mold or wiring issues.

DIY Troubleshooting Steps Before Calling a Professional
Sometimes, small issues can be resolved without assistance. Here are some DIY troubleshooting steps:
Check Your Thermostat Settings
Ensure it's set to ‘cool’ mode and that the temperature is lower than the current room temperature.
Inspect Air Filters
Dirty filters reduce airflow and efficiency. Clean or replace them if necessary.
Examine Circuit Breakers
A tripped breaker might be the culprit. Resetting it could solve your problem.
Look for Blockages Around Outdoor Units
Leaves and debris can block airflow to outdoor condensers—clear any obstructions you find.

Cost Considerations for AC Repairs
Understanding costs is vital when dealing with AC issues:
Typical Repair Costs
Basic repairs might cost between $150-$400 depending on the issue's complexity. Major replacements could range from $1,000-$4,000 based on part prices and labor rates.
Factors Affecting Price
- Type of repair
- Age of your system
- Labor costs in Las Cruces
Preventative Maintenance Tips for Your AC Unit
Preventative maintenance helps extend the life of your system:
1. Regular Filter Changes
Change filters every 1-3 months based on usage levels.
2. Annual Tune-Ups
Schedule yearly inspections with professionals to catch potential issues early.
3. Clear Surrounding Areas
Keep shrubs or decorations away from outdoor units to ensure proper airflow.
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)
How often should I get my AC serviced?
It's best to schedule maintenance once a year before summer begins.
What causes my AC to freeze up?
Low refrigerant levels or dirty filters can cause freezing.
Why is my AC blowing warm air?
This could stem from thermostat settings or refrigerant leaks.
How long does an AC unit last?
On average, AC systems last 10-15 years with proper care.
Can I fix my air conditioner myself?
Minor issues like changing filters can be DIY tasks; however, always consult professionals for significant problems.
